Session Background
|
The Cost of Quality model reminds us that 10% - 20% of sales revenue is eaten up by quality problems. Getting to root cause is often difficult and we sometimes abandon our efforts. Some problems are obvious only to outsiders because we’ve lived with the problems for so long that we accept them as part of the process.
